Рассмотрены примеры фазовых переходов в атомных ядрах, идущих при увеличении энергии возбуждения, углового момента и изменении числа нуклонов. Продемонстрирована возможность описания этих переходов в рамках коллективных моделей с гамильтонианом, зависящим от небольшого числа динамических переменных.
Various approaches to calculation of the coefficients of the transport equation which describes the process of multinucleon transfers, are analyzed. It is shown that, without resorting to the averaging of matrix elements over many shell configurations, one can obtain expressions for transition probabilities that include the effects of nuclear shell structure. On this basis, the yield of light nuclei in reactions induced by heavy ions is studied in the framework of the degenerate-shell model. The calculations, which are carried out on the assumption that the wave functions of high-lying one-particle states of the system are not concentrated in one nucleus but are distributed over the two nuclei proportionally to their volumes, lead to an appreciable increase of the yield of light elements as compared to calculations in which one-particle states are assumed to belong to only one of the nuclei forming the double system.
